Good day Gents ,
could someone please confirm that I have the correct value resistors for R 8 & R13 ?
I used 500R trimmer for R 8 and 100k for R 13
R 8 set to 221 R and R 13 to 47.5 kR pre bias adjustment .
Thanks for your time , Rich
could someone please confirm that I have the correct value resistors for R 8 & R13 ?
I used 500R trimmer for R 8 and 100k for R 13
R 8 set to 221 R and R 13 to 47.5 kR pre bias adjustment .
Thanks for your time , Rich
If you are using the Chipamp schematic, yes. 47K should push the bias down enough for start up so you can get it set up to your chosen bias current. Your rails are quite a bit higher than normal so don't over do it with the bias.
The 500 ohm trimmer should enable you to eliminate any offset once it's warmed up.
Best, Bill

Good morning all !
I have just rebuilt my Aleph 30 . It works great ,but I still have a small thump when I turn it off . I guess the caps need a bleed resistor on them ?
If so , what value and where do they go ?
`thanks for your time , Rich
I have just rebuilt my Aleph 30 . It works great ,but I still have a small thump when I turn it off . I guess the caps need a bleed resistor on them ?
If so , what value and where do they go ?
`thanks for your time , Rich
Good morning all !
I have just rebuilt my Aleph 30 . It works great ,but I still have a small thump when I turn it off . I guess the caps need a bleed resistor on them ?
If so , what value and where do they go ?
`thanks for your time , Rich
Yes, bleeder as seen in F5 power supply. 2K2 / 3W parallel each 1st capacitor (V+, V-) after rectifiers. You can also use thermistor ( CL-60 ) in series with mains, to get the thump damped.
Best,
nAr
